April is National Financial Capability month! National Financial Literacy Month was first recognized in the United States in April 2004 in an effort to highlight the importance of financial literacy and to teach people how to establish and maintain healthy financial habits.

Carly Matthews is a personal finance speaker, investor, and equity trader with more than two decades of experience. She will introduce basic concepts for beginners, including how to track and save money, reduce debt, understand FICO scores, and create a budgeting system. The program will also cover basic investing concepts such as compound interest and dollar-cost averaging. This beginner-friendly program is suitable for teens, families, and adults. Carly teaches money basics in a fun and easy way to help empower others to take control of their finances. Carly strongly believes that change for our economic future begins with teaching personal finance basics in our schools.
